Summary

On September 27, 2017, at approximately 12:50 a.m., Mr. [redacted] was walking on New Lots Avenue at Atkins Avenue in Brooklyn when he was stopped by Police Officer [redacted], Police Officer Sean Keegan, and Police Officer [redacted] of the 75th Precinct (Allegations A through C: Abuse of Authority, substantiated). PO Keegan and PO [redacted] allegedly grabbed Mr. [redacted]'s shirt and neck, respectively (Allegations D and E: Force, unsubstantiated). Mr. [redacted] ran away from the officers. According to Mr. [redacted], once PO Keegan and PO [redacted] reached him, PO Keegan punched him at least three times on the left side of his face (Allegation F: Force, substantiated). One of the officers patted down Mr. [redacted]'s chest, waist, and legs, then entered both of his front pockets (Allegations G and H: Abuse of Authority, officer unidentified). The officers removed the handcuffs and let Mr. [redacted] go without arresting or summonsing him. None of the officers filed a stop and frisk report as was required (Allegations I through K: Other Misconduct). Read report for details.
